We participated in a cleanup event organized by OSG Corporation as part of the "Sutehaji" project.
What is the "Sutehaji" project?
Through the idea that "disposable is shameful," this project aims to encourage everyone (children, seniors, businesses, local governments, etc.), everyday, everywhere, to raise awareness and take action, with businesses and local governments working together to address marine plastic issues and various other social problems arising from disposables.
It is a project that aims to work with everyone to change behavior.
